What is Hernia Repair?

Hernia repair is a surgical treatment used in dogs to repair diverse hernias that dogs may have occurred either congenitally or acquired later in life. The goal of hernia repair is to remove misplaced abdominal contents back into the abdomen and repair the defect that allowed communication between the abdomen and other torso cavities to occur. Hernia repair is a common procedure in dogs. Hernia repair for mutual hernias such every bit perineal hernias can be performed past your primary veterinarian. More than rare hernias or complex cases may be referred to a boarded veterinarian surgeon.

Hernia Repair Procedure in Dogs

Diagnosis of a hernia may involve physical exam only (for perineal hernias) or a combination of concrete exam and diagnostic imaging (for internal hernias). In one case the type of hernia has been determined, surgery is scheduled for your dog. Before surgery, it will be of import to keep your dog off food for 12 hours to lessen the chance of nausea associated with sure anesthetic premedication agents.

Some hernias may not require that abdominal exploration exist done (perineal) and some hernia repairs are much more involved and involve the abdomen and thoracic space (peritoneopericardial diaphragmatic hernia).

Full general hernia repair steps

  • Pre-anesthesia/anesthesia practical
  • Position animate being for surgery (on dorsum for abdominal/thoracic hernias, on breadbasket for perineal hernias)
  • Prepare incisional area (shave, clean)
  • Movement to operating room (if prep is done in another area)
  • Drape in for surgery and sterilize pare to be incised
  • Incision fabricated along appropriate airplane for the hernia type (along abdominal midline or off midline by rectum)
  • Hernia visualized and necrotic tissue removed
  • Defect in muscle layers repaired (mesh indicated for large defects)
  • Belly checked for bleeding
  • Incision closed

Efficacy of Hernia Repair in Dogs

Hernia handling is generally effective and effects are permanent, especially if recovery is smooth. Alternative handling of hernias are not generally recommended due to the take chances of entrapped tissue becoming strangulated (blood supply cut off) and dying. In one case this occurs at that place is a high risk of infection which could lead to sepsis.

Hernia Repair Recovery in Dogs

After surgery, your domestic dog volition be given pain medication for whatever postoperative pain. You will need to keep your dog yet (no jumping, running, rough play) for x days while the skin incisions heal to reduce the risk of dehiscence (sutures coming apart). Your dog will also be given an Elizabethan collar to prevent chewing at the incision site. After surgery, you volition need to monitor your dog's incision for signs of infection such equally swelling, heat and discharge. Generally, afterward the suture removal date, there is no need to follow upward with your veterinarian for the procedure.

Cost of Hernia Repair in Dogs

Hernia repair surgery can be expensive and price varies depending on the location of the hernia and the cost of living in your area. Hernia repair expenses range from $700 (for simple more common hernias) to $2,500 (more complex cases) with $1,600 being the average toll. These costs include diagnosis, surgery and aftercare.

Dog Hernia Repair Considerations

Hernia repair, like all surgery, is associated with risks. The virtually common risks of hernia repair surgery are bleeding, dehiscence, and infection.  Keeping your canis familiaris withal afterwards surgery and monitoring the incision for signs of infection will aid prevent these adverse effects from occurring. Hernia surgery is life saving and the benefits are long lasting. The potential for another hernia occurrence in the same location is low mail service-op.

Hernia Repair Prevention in Dogs

In general, prevention of hernias that need surgical correction is difficult. Many hernias are due to traumatic events or are built anomalies. Choosing to not brood those dogs with built hernias could assistance prevent future pups from being built-in with hernias, but is non a guarantee. Perineal hernias are most ofttimes seen in intact male dogs and may exist associated with straining to defecate due to an enlarged prostate or prostatitis. The all-time way to prevent this kind of hernia is to have your canis familiaris neutered if they develop an enlarged prostate or, ideally, every bit a puppy.
